Antioch's solar benefit, in plain numbers

The East Bay interior obtains solid solar resource. On a lot of Antioch roofs, yearly production pencils out at about 1,300 to 1,600 kWh per installed kW DC, depending upon azimuth, tilt, and shading. A 7 kW system on a south or southwest roof covering usually yields 9,000 to 11,000 kWh per year. If your house makes use of 9,500 kWh annually, that selection can offset a lot of it when paired with a smart rate plan. PG&E time-of-use costs, which several Antioch households see, balance in the 30 to 45 cents per kWh array throughout peak windows. Despite having small destruction, that is a purposeful bush versus climbing rates.

Antioch roof coverings are solar friendly for an additional factor. Numerous neighborhoods utilize concrete floor tile or structure tile, both uncomplicated for a proficient team when correct blinking is used. The microclimate sits much enough from the sea that salt exposure is not the exact same fear it remains in Pacifica or Daly City, though I still advise anodized or powder-coated racking to keep corrosion at bay over twenty-plus years.

What changed with net metering, and why it matters here

California's shift to NEM 3.0 changed the math for brand-new affiliations. Export credit histories currently follow per hour avoided price worths, which are generous at noontime in winter months and slim in late afternoon during summer season. In ordinary terms, you earn money much less for excess solar sent back to the grid, and those credit scores often do not offset your greatest valued usage hours. In Antioch, that has a tendency to press wise layouts towards:

  • Right-sizing the range so you do not constantly overproduce at noon.
  • West or southwest turns that include manufacturing in the shoulder of the height window.
  • Considering a battery if evening consumption is high, or if you desire back-up for PSPS or storm outages.

Storage is not a should for everybody under NEM 3.0, but it is better than it used to be.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can shift a chunk of your noontime generation right into the 4 to 9 pm slot and maintain the lights on throughout interruptions that still roll through PG&E territory. If you or a person in your household depends upon powered medical devices, that backup is not just a convenience.

SGIP, the statewide battery reward, has actually cycled through budget actions over the years. Availability and amounts modification, and there are equity-focused carveouts. Trustworthy photovoltaic panel installers maintain active tabs on SGIP and will certainly inform you whether you certify and just how the application is sequenced with your interconnection.

What counts as a reasonable Antioch price

Installed prices relocate with equipment option, roofing intricacy, and market problems. Throughout Converse Costa Area, I commonly see turnkey quotes, prior to the 30 percent federal tax credit rating, in the variety of $3.25 to $5.00 per watt DC for common home jobs. A simple 7 kW selection might land between $22,750 and $35,000 pre-credit. After the federal credit rating, the internet expense drops proportionally. Premium panels, integrated flashing on ceramic tile, major panel upgrades, and attic room runs top solar installers near me that need fire-rated channel all press towards the high end.

Battery adders vary extra. A mainstream 10 to 13.5 kWh unit, consisting of gateway and labor, commonly lands between $12,000 and $18,000 before incentives. If your primary circuit box requires replacement to suit the battery interconnection, budget an additional $2,000 to $4,000. These are not handful, but in Antioch's high-rate environment, repayments of 6 to one decade for solar alone, and 9 to 13 years for solar plus battery, are not uncommon when the style is strong and your price strategy matches your usage.

How to inform solid solar companies from the rest

Strong solar companies in Antioch, or anywhere actually, do a couple of points constantly well. They record licenses and insurance policy, they develop to code and efficiency, and they communicate interconnection timelines without hedging. If your search begins with solar power business near me or solar installation business near me, filter down with these pens of quality.

Licensing and insurance policy. Verify a legitimate California CSLB C-46 Solar or B General Structure license, present workers' compensation, and general liability insurance. Trusted solar companies list permit numbers on propositions and websites. You can inspect them on the CSLB website in minutes.

NABCEP accreditation. It is not needed by legislation, but a NABCEP PV Installation Expert or PV Technical Sales accreditation signals much deeper training. Antioch's permitting strategy customers do not ask for NABCEP, yet teams that bring it often tend to send cleaner strategies and handle field modifications with fewer surprises.

Workmanship warranty. Panels and inverters lug maker guarantees, however the workmanship warranty is what covers roof penetrations and wiring runs. 5 years prevails at the reduced end. 10 years is better. Some provide 25 years to match panel performance warranties, yet reviewed the terms. You desire clear coverage for leakages, channel splitting up, and racking bolts, not just an advertising and marketing line.

Equipment transparency. A good proposition names the component and inverter make and design, racking brand, and checking system. If you see a common "Rate 1 400 W panel," request the spec sheet. The distinction between a 400 W panel with a 25-year, 92 percent output service warranty and a 25-year, 84 percent warranty accumulates over time.

Production modeling, not uncertainty. The proposition must consist of annual kWh approximates that recommendation a modeling tool and weather file. PVsyst, HelioScope, or Aurora prevail. I intend to see losses burst out for soiling, mismatch, circuitry, and temperature level, not simply a solitary system yield. Antioch's summer season dirt and plant pollen can knock a percent or 2 off, and high attic room temperature levels make inverter positioning decisions matter.

Roof assimilation and security. The golden state fire code requires roofing system setbacks that maintain firefighter pathways, typically 36 inches from the ridge on some designs, with exemptions for tiny roofs. On floor tile, search for hook-and-flashing systems instead of grinding ceramic tile and gooping mastic. On comp roof shingles, a blinked standoff like Quick Mount or IronRidge with butyl-backed flashing maintains water out in the long run.

Customer referrals and images. Pictures of 2 or 3 recent Antioch or East Region tasks that appear like your roofing are better than a glossy brochure. If the company stops at sharing site addresses for drive-by watching, that is a yellow flag. Quality crews take satisfaction in straight rows and tidy conduit.

What the very best propositions show, line by line

When I contrast quotes from solar panel service providers, I line them up by four back-to-back web pages: single-line layout, roof layout, costs of materials, and production estimate.

The single-line shows how the system attaches to your circuit box, where disconnects sit, and whether there is a fast shutdown device at the array. For battery work, the line representation ought to show the portal or backup panel and which circuits will certainly be backed up.

The roofing system format, ideally based upon satellite or drone images after that field-verified, maps components around vents and skylights while meeting trouble guidelines. Look for modules as well near to ridges or hips on preliminary drawings that later on get eliminated in license review, reducing the system you expected.

The expense of products listings panels, inverters or microinverters, racking, and balance-of-system parts. If the installer proposes a split style, with microinverters on a shaded section, the BOM needs to reflect it.

The production estimate need to not be a solitary number for year one. Try to find a 25-year degradation contour, with a 0.4 to 0.7 percent yearly loss on modern-day components, and seasonal production swings. Month-by-month graphes expose if the modeler accounted for a neighbor's tree that casts mid-day color from April to September.

Antioch allowing, inspections, and interconnection, without the hand-waving

City of Antioch permits property solar through its Building Department, and the strategy established need to satisfy California Electric Code, California Building Regulations, and The golden state Fire Code referrals pertaining to PV and energy storage. Several roof PV-only systems qualify for expedited permitting with conventional design templates, particularly if you make use of UL 2703-listed racking and UL 3741-compliant rapid shutdown remedies. Battery systems commonly require a more comprehensive design evaluation. Teams that pull a great deal of authorizations locally understand which details the customers scrutinize, and it conserves you days.

On inspection day, Antioch's assessors concentrate on roofing system penetrations and flashing, conductor sizing and derates, labeling, and functioning clearances around solution devices. Storage space evaluations add air flow spacing and anchoring details. A neat task normally comes on one see. Sloppy channel straps or missing out on residential solar companies Antioch placards add a week.

Interconnection for PG&E follows Guideline 21. For a lot of household PV-only systems under 30 kW, the process uses an online website and, if the style is typical, lands as a simple application. Under NEM 3.0, approval to run arrives after final assessment and meter reads. Anticipate 2 to 8 weeks from submission to PTO, with battery jobs occasionally leaning toward the longer end. Solid solar setup companies near me have a tendency to give you a reasonable window and communicate standing without you having to chase them.

Roof condition, panel positioning, and upkeep, details to Antioch homes

Antioch's housing stock varies. Composition tile roofs that are more than 15 years of ages may be nearing end of life. If your roof shingles surface area breaks like a biscuit underfoot, budget plan a reroof or at the very least a tear-off in the array areas. Setting panels on a failing roofing system just kicks the can down the road and transforms a one-day tear-off right into a logistical headache. Teams who have mounted across Brentwood, Pittsburg, and Antioch understand the appearance of an aged compensation roofing system in this environment and will certainly speak up early.

On floor tile, lift the floor tiles and set up hooks to the rafters with a flashed system as opposed to surface placing with tile. The last tends to crack tile and invites leakages. If your roofing system is light-weight concrete tile, demand hooks matched to the profile.

Panel placement should adhere to color, not just symmetry. A northeast airplane that looks pretty will certainly underperform a less visible west airplane by countless kWh a year. Antioch backyards typically have fast-growing ornamental pears and elms on western residential property lines. I have seen five-degree changes in mid-day sun azimuth develop 10 percent swings in late-summer production as soon as those trees fill in. A shading report that reveals hourly losses in September informs you greater than an attractive rendering.

Maintenance in this dust-prone location is simple. Rinse panels a pair times in late springtime and mid-summer if pollen and dust accumulate. Do not stress laundry. Use a mild spray in the morning when the glass is awesome. Monitoring should flag if a string or microinverter quits, and a good installer will react prior to you observe it in your bill.

Comparing financing, without the traps

You can pay cash, utilize a protected or unsecured loan, or sign a lease or PPA. Each has a role, however the evil one sits in the terms.

Cash yields the highest long-lasting cost savings and offers you complete access to the 30 percent government tax credit if you have the tax cravings. Secured finances, such as HELOCs, typically bring reduced interest and may be insurance deductible, however your home is security. Solar-specific unsafe finances maintain your home off the line yet commonly bill greater prices. Watch for dealership costs installed in low-APR deals. A 2.99 percent lending with a 25 percent dealer cost can turn a $25,000 system into a $31,250 financed quantity right out of the gate.

Leases and PPAs can function if you want a low or absolutely no ahead of time alternative and do not want maintenance responsibility. The tradeoff is escalators and transfer intricacy when offering your home. Purchasers today are a lot more comfortable presuming solar agreements than they were a decade back, but you still desire a straight answer on transfer policies.

The role of batteries under PG&E's time-of-use plans

Without a battery, your noontime exports make debts that may deserve a fraction of your night usage. With a battery, you save a slice of that noontime excess and discharge when power sets you back much more.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can cover a common Antioch evening lots, which for numerous houses rests in between 6 and 12 kWh from 4 to 10 pm. If your air conditioning unit presses hard up until 8 pm in late July, you may desire a bit extra storage space or a control approach that starts releasing earlier.

Programming issues. Time-based control settings that learn your usage and rate strategy often tend to outperform set-and-forget timetables. Ask your installer to configure the system for your exact toll and to show you how to fine-tune it after a month of actual data.

What to get out of a well-run solar task, start to finish

A reputable procedure starts with an expense testimonial and a roof covering survey. Your installer ought to evaluate twelve month of usage, determine your highest-use seasons and peak home windows, and after that stroll the roofing system. I have stopped projects after step one when the roof told the truth. A 22-year-old compensation roofing system that crumbles underfoot is not a place to bolt racking for a 25-year property. Much better to reroof now and incorporate flashings correctly than to regret it in year five.

Design comes next. A thoughtful developer or job manager will certainly call you to validate priorities. Are you adding an EV in a year? Do you intend to change a gas water heater with a heat pump? Antioch residents who electrify 1 or 2 big tons can include 3,000 to 6,000 kWh per year to their account. Dimension the range for the home you will have, not the home you had.

Permitting and procurement are mainly behind-the-scenes work. Request a target install date range and whether devices is on hand or still incoming. Supply chain missteps still occur for sure inverters and battery gateways. Excellent teams do not promise what they can not source.

Installation on a basic PV-only Antioch job commonly ends up in one to two days. Storage includes one more day. Expect a cool crew that maintains avenue runs tight to walls, seals penetrations, and tidies up ceramic tile pieces. If the foreman strolls the job with you at the end, opens up the service panel to reveal new breakers and labels, and raises the surveillance application on your phone, you picked well.

Inspection and PTO adhere to. Your installer should set up the examination, meet the examiner, address punch-list items exact same day when possible, and send PTO documents promptly. When the energy green-lights the system, you will get an approval to run and see the meter adjustment actions. Your tracking must match the meter within a couple of percent.

How to use quotes from several solar installers near you, apples to apples

Once you have two or three solid propositions from photovoltaic panel installers, strip them to equivalent terms. Standardize on:

  • Net system dimension in kW DC and AC.
  • Annual kWh year one and 25-year life time, with degradation.
  • Equipment brands and warranties.
  • Total price prior to rewards, after that internet after the federal credit, with dealer costs detailed if any.
  • All adders and exemptions clearly named.

If one quote is 15 percent less expensive, there is a factor. It might be lower-wattage panels, a smaller sized array, less roof covering jacks, or an assumption that your major panel does not need an upgrade. Call the sales associate and inquire to reconcile those distinctions. The method they deal with that call tells you a lot.

Local nuances you only discover on the roof

A few Antioch specifics show up frequently. Ridge vents on newer systems can land exactly where a neat module row would certainly go. It is tempting to ignore troubles and slide panels higher, yet that can invite a correction at examination and a cut row. Plan for it. Stucco wall surfaces eat low-cost masonry little bits. Crews that recognize the region carry the ideal anchors for exterior wall surface runs and paint conduit to match. Throughout August warm, attic temperature levels can run above 140 levels by midafternoon. Putting string inverters in a shaded, ventilated area expands their life; microinverters under modules manage warm better however still gain from a little air void and light racking where possible.

Tree trimming is an additional reoccuring style. A limb elimination that would certainly boost your September manufacturing by 15 percent is usually a much better investment than an additional component. If the tree sits on a next-door neighbor's whole lot, a considerate conversation with information in hand goes a lengthy way.

What regarding HOAs and aesthetics

California's Solar Legal right Act restricts how much an HOA can restrict your setup, but they can influence positioning within reason. In Antioch's HOA-managed communities, I have found that clean avenue runs, black-framed modules, and side skirting silent most issues. If your home faces the street with a wide south roof, consider an all-black panel and racking bundle. It sets you back a bit extra yet maintains the aesthetic charm strong.

Service after the sale, the silent differentiator

Every solar energy installation looks excellent on the first day. The distinction appears in year 3 when a microinverter falls short or a string drops offline. Ask how your installer handles solution tickets. Do they check proactively and roll a vehicle without you calling? Do they equip typical substitute parts? Are they obtainable by phone, not just a common e-mail? Solar companies Antioch that have been around for a decade have actually learned that maintaining service limited makes even more recommendations than any kind of advertisement spend.

Monitoring access must belong to you. If your installer locks down the installer sight, inquire to share it or at least give you the capability to download and install minute-level information. That is exactly how you tweak a battery timetable or detect a troubling circuit.

If you are on the fencing concerning storage

Run the seconds ways. Have your installer model solar-only with a rate plan enhanced for your usage, after that solar plus storage space with time-based control and a realistic round-trip efficiency, usually 88 to 94 percent. If solar-only gets you 70 to 85 percent bill reduction and you can live with periodic failure threat, you might not need a battery. If you get frequent failures, or your biggest lots struck firmly throughout peak home windows, storage ends up being a lifestyle and cost savings choice.

Also check whether you get approved for SGIP or any kind of clinical standard considerations. If a person in the home makes use of life-supporting clinical devices, back-up lugs weight past energy tariffs.
